Sunny-Side Up by Jacky Davis
5.0

Age: Toddler-Kindergarten
Emotion: Frustration, Disappointment

A little girl's day begins and she is excited to go outside and play but it's raining and yucky outside! A tantrum ensues but dad is there to hold her tight saying it will be alright. The girl decides to change her attitude and find fun things to do inside. Her imagination runs wild with a blanket nest, a block tower, a muffin party with her stuffies, and paintings. Throughout the book, the girl returns to her frustration--like a real child!--but continues to find new things to do until, at last, the storm clouds blow away, as they always do.

The text felt like a mantra with gentle repetition of key phrases--an excellent way to be mindful of your anger while working through it. The watercolor illustrations were astounding and the colors were gently reassuring. This book is a true standout in the SEL field.
